Output 39922237418ada04c018a7d0ea4fe2376116327974c611b28fd2b8be3c2ea1ac:6

value
7591752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4000828a893a91a487a97cd58b00aff17161c68c OP_EQUAL
address
37XRnFXKGF6LvXfLVatFQ79DfnCYf8t58E
transaction
39922237418ada04c018a7d0ea4fe2376116327974c611b28fd2b8be3c2ea1ac
spent
true